Innovative packaging for Renova

Crystal is an entirely new packaging solution,  adapting Renova’s famous premium product range to diverse mass market realities.

Through a proprietary technology for paper, Renova reinvented the way to present these products, in quasi air-tight packages of rigid and crystalline plastics, making it more affordable, more visible and more enjoyable to the public at the same time.

The combination of vivid colors, high quality paper smoothness and highly enhancing packaging are meant to bring life to the paper corridor of supermarkets, where “white” and “dull” products are still the most common scene for consumers.

Renova began launching the product yesterday in Delhaize supermarkets, market leader in Belgium, and spread it all over the world during the next weeks. These wonderful packs are now available online, with worldwide express deliveries.

Today is World Toilet Day

2.5 billion people worldwide don’t have access to proper sanitation, risking their health, stripping their dignity, and killing 1.8 children a year.

Safe disposal of children’s feces leads to a reduction of nearly 40% in childhood diarrhea.

Diarrheal diseases kill five times as many children in the developing world as HIV/AIDS.

That’s 5,000 children DYING EVERY SINGLE DAY.

Disease kills more children than either malaria or AIDS, stunts growth, and forces millions - adults and children alike - to spend weeks at a time off work or school, which hits both a country’s economy and its citizens’ chances of a better future.

The majority of the illness in the world is caused by fecal matter.

Lack of sanitation is the world’s biggest cause of infection.

One gram of feces can contain 10 million viruses, one million bacteria, 1,000 parasite cysts and 100 parasite eggs.
